FIFA names Saudi Arabia as 2034 World Cup host; Spain, Portugal and Morocco to co-host 2030 edition December 11, 2024
Norway plans to protest FIFA and abstain from decision giving 2034 World Cup to Saudi Arabia December 11, 2024
World Cup hosting decisions set to kick off a decade of scrutiny on Saudi Arabia and FIFA December 10, 2024
Head of UN human rights promises advice to FIFA and Saudi Arabia over 2034 World Cup issues December 9, 2024
FIFA urged not to give 2034 World Cup to Saudi Arabia in report alleging abuses of migrant labor December 4, 2024